com.esri.arcgis.carto
Class IRealTimeFeedSnapProxy

java.lang.Object
  extended by com.esri.arcgis.interop.Dispatch
      extended by com.esri.arcgis.carto.IRealTimeFeedSnapProxy
All Implemented Interfaces:
IRealTimeFeedSnap, java.io.Externalizable, java.io.Serializable

Deprecated. Internal use only. Proxy for COM Interface 'IRealTimeFeedSnap'. Generated 3/19/2015 1:20:53 PM from 'C:\ArcGIS\COM\esriCarto.olb'

Description: 'Provides access to properties that control the snapping behavior for the current position.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=

public class IRealTimeFeedSnapProxy
extends com.esri.arcgis.interop.Dispatch
implements IRealTimeFeedSnap, java.io.Serializable

Internal use class

See Also:
Serialized Form

Field Summary
 boolean noncastable
          Deprecated.  
static java.lang.Class targetClass
          Deprecated.  
 
Fields inherited from class com.esri.arcgis.interop.Dispatch
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ef
 
Fields inherited from interface com.esri.arcgis.carto.IRealTimeFeedSnap
IID, IIDc5b924eb_54da_4591_b90d_ff3659a4b1b5
 
Constructor Summary
  IRealTimeFeedSnapProxy()
          Deprecated. For internal use only
  IRealTimeFeedSnapProxy(java.lang.Object obj)
          Deprecated.  
protected IRealTimeFeedSnapProxy(java.lang.Object obj, java.lang.String iid)
          Deprecated.  
  IRealTimeFeedSnapProxy(java.lang.String CLSID,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
protected IRealTimeFeedSnapProxy(java.lang.String CLSID, java.lang.String iid,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
 
Method Summary
 void addListener(java.lang.String iidStr, java.lang.Object theListener, java.lang.Object theSource)
          Deprecated.  
 double getSnapDistance()
          Deprecated. The snap distance, in map units.
 IArray getSnapLayers()
          Deprecated. The list of layers used for snapping.
 boolean isSnapToLines()
          Deprecated. Indicates if positions are snapped to the lines in the snap layers' feature geometries.
 boolean isSnapToNodes()
          Deprecated. Indicates if positions are snapped to the nodes in the snap layers' feature geometries.
 boolean isSnapToVertices()
          Deprecated. Indicates if positions are snapped to the vertices in the snap layers' feature geometries.
 void removeListener(java.lang.String iidStr, java.lang.Object theListener)
          Deprecated.  
 void setSnapDistance(double pDistance)
          Deprecated. The snap distance, in map units.
 void setSnapLayersByRef(IArray ppArray)
          Deprecated. The list of layers used for snapping.
 void setSnapToLines(boolean pSnap)
          Deprecated. Indicates if positions are snapped to the lines in the snap layers' feature geometries.
 void setSnapToNodes(boolean pSnap)
          Deprecated. Indicates if positions are snapped to the nodes in the snap layers' feature geometries.
 void setSnapToVertices(boolean pSnap)
          Deprecated. Indicates if positions are snapped to the vertices in the snap layers' feature geometries.
 
Methods inherited from class com.esri.arcgis.interop.Dispatch
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

targetClass

public static final java.lang.Class targetClass
Deprecated. 

noncastable

public boolean noncastable
Deprecated. 
Constructor Detail

IRealTimeFeedSnapProxy

public IRealTimeFeedSnapProxy(java.lang.String CLSID,
                              java.lang.String host,
                              com.esri.arcgis.interop.AuthInfo authInfo)
                       throws java.net.UnknownHostException,
                              java.io.IOException
Deprecated. 
Throws:
java.net.UnknownHostException
java.io.IOException

IRealTimeFeedSnapProxy

public IRealTimeFeedSnapProxy()
Deprecated. 
For internal use only


IRealTimeFeedSnapProxy

public IRealTimeFeedSnapProxy(java.lang.Object obj)
                       thro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IRealTimeFeedSnapProxy

protected IRealTimeFeedSnapProxy(java.lang.Object obj,
                                 java.lang.String iid)
                          thro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

IRealTimeFeedSnapProxy

protected IRealTimeFeedSnapProxy(java.lang.String CLSID,
                                 java.lang.String iid,
                                 java.lang.String host,
                                 com.esri.arcgis.interop.AuthInfo authInfo)
                          thro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Exception
Method Detail

addListener

public void addListener(java.lang.String iidStr,
                        java.lang.Object theListener,
                        java.lang.Object theSource)
                 throws java.io.IOException
Deprecated. 
Overrides:
addList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

removeListener

public void removeListener(java.lang.String iidStr,
                           java.lang.Object theListener)
                    throws java.io.IOException
Deprecated. 
Overrides:
removeList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

getSnapLayers

public IArray getSnapLayers()
                     throws java.io.IOException,
                            AutomationException
Deprecated. 
The list of layers used for snapping.

Specified by:
getSnapLayers in interface IRealTimeFeedSnap
Returns:
A reference to a com.esri.arcgis.system.IArray
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setSnapLayersByRef

public void setSnapLayersByRef(IArray ppArray)
                        throws java.io.IOException,
                               AutomationException
Deprecated. 
The list of layers used for snapping.

Specified by:
setSnapLayersByRef in interface IRealTimeFeedSnap
Parameters:
ppArray - A reference to a com.esri.arcgis.system.IArray (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getSnapDistance

public double getSnapDistance()
                       throws java.io.IOException,
                              AutomationException
Deprecated. 
The snap distance, in map units.

Specified by:
getSnapDistance in interface IRealTimeFeedSnap
Returns:
The pDistance
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setSnapDistance

public void setSnapDistance(double pDistance)
                     throws java.io.IOException,
                            AutomationException
Deprecated. 
The snap distance, in map units.

Specified by:
setSnapDistance in interface IRealTimeFeedSnap
Parameters:
pDistance - The pDistance (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

isSnapToVertices

public boolean isSnapToVertices()
                         throws java.io.IOException,
                                AutomationException
Deprecated. 
Indicates if positions are snapped to the vertices in the snap layers' feature geometries. Defaults to false.

Specified by:
isSnapToVertices in interface IRealTimeFeedSnap
Returns:
The pSnap
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setSnapToVertices

public void setSnapToVertices(boolean pSnap)
                       throws java.io.IOException,
                              AutomationException
Deprecated. 
Indicates if positions are snapped to the vertices in the snap layers' feature geometries. Defaults to false.

Specified by:
setSnapToVertices in interface IRealTimeFeedSnap
Parameters:
pSnap - The pSnap (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

isSnapToLines

public boolean isSnapToLines()
                      throws java.io.IOException,
                             AutomationException
Deprecated. 
Indicates if positions are snapped to the lines in the snap layers' feature geometries. Defaults to false.

Specified by:
isSnapToLines in interface IRealTimeFeedSnap
Returns:
The pSnap
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setSnapToLines

public void setSnapToLines(boolean pSnap)
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
Indicates if positions are snapped to the lines in the snap layers' feature geometries. Defaults to false.

Specified by:
setSnapToLines in interface IRealTimeFeedSnap
Parameters:
pSnap - The pSnap (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

isSnapToNodes

public boolean isSnapToNodes()
                      throws java.io.IOException,
                             AutomationException
Deprecated. 
Indicates if positions are snapped to the nodes in the snap layers' feature geometries. Defaults to false.

Specified by:
isSnapToNodes in interface IRealTimeFeedSnap
Returns:
The pSnap
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setSnapToNodes

public void setSnapToNodes(boolean pSnap)
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
Indicates if positions are snapped to the nodes in the snap layers' feature geometries. Defaults to false.

Specified by:
setSnapToNodes in interface IRealTimeFeedSnap
Parameters:
pSnap - The pSnap (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.